Experiencing a delay in your direct deposit can feel unsettling, especially when you rely on that specific day for bills or essential expenses. While the system is designed for speed and reliability, several factors can interrupt the expected timeline. Understanding the mechanics behind these delays is the first step toward resolving the uncertainty and preventing future issues.
Common Timing Hurdles and Processing Windows
Direct deposit timelines are rarely as simple as a single day transfer. Most delays originate from the processing schedule rather than a system error. Financial institutions typically operate on specific banking days, excluding weekends and federal holidays.
Transactions initiated late in the day might not be processed until the next business day. Similarly, if a deposit is scheduled during a holiday week, the entire timeline can shift. Here are the usual suspects for timing-related delays:
Initiation after the bank's daily cutoff time.
Transactions landing on a Saturday or Sunday.
Federal or regional holidays halting processing activities.
The receiving institution's internal batch processing times.
Bank Holidays and Weekend Lulls
The Impact of Non-Business Days
The Federal Reserve processes ACH (Automated Clearing House) transfers on business days. If you initiate a transfer on a Thursday evening, the funds might be ready Friday, but if Friday is a holiday, the transaction rolls to the next available day. This creates a gap that often looks like an unexpected delay to the account holder.
Planning Around the Calendar
Employers and payroll services usually schedule deposits days in advance to account for this. However, if there is a miscommunication or a last-minute change, the funds can arrive later than the employee expects. Checking the official holiday calendar for both the sender and receiver is the most effective way to eliminate this variable.
Sender-Side Errors and Initiation Issues
Even with a reliable bank, the process can stall before it leaves the originating institution. Mistakes in the setup phase are a primary reason for late direct deposits.
If the account number or routing number is entered incorrectly, the transaction will often bounce back. This return trip consumes valuable time, sometimes taking several business days to reverse the error and resubmit. Verifying these details with absolute precision is critical for on-time arrival.
Receiving Institution Protocols
Once the transaction leaves the sender, it enters the receiver's network. Here, the bank's internal security protocols act as a gatekeeper. If the system flags the deposit for any reason—such as a sudden change in pay pattern, a large amount, or a mismatch in account status—it may require manual review.
This security step is non-negotiable for fraud prevention, but it is a leading cause of hold-ups. The financial institution will usually contact the account holder once the review is complete, but the delay itself is the source of frustration.
Technical Glitches and System Maintenance
No digital infrastructure is immune to technical difficulties. Outages or scheduled maintenance on the routing software can halt the flow of electronic funds. If your bank announces system upgrades, you might experience a backlog of transactions once service is restored.
While rare, these outages can push a direct deposit into the next business cycle. Checking your bank's service status page or mobile app alerts can provide immediate clarity if you suspect a technical issue is to blame.
Discrepancies in Payroll Processing
For employees, the delay is often out of their hands, residing instead with the employer's payroll department. If the company runs payroll on a specific day but encounters issues with their own banking or timekeeping software, the deposit will be delayed.
Hourly workers, gig economy participants, and remote teams are particularly susceptible to these variances. Clear communication with the payroll manager is the best way to determine if the holdup is administrative rather than financial.